What is the Goethe B1 Certification?
The Goethe B1 is a language certificate used by the Goethe-Institut, a renowned cultural organization that promotes the German language and culture worldwide. This certification is created to evaluate a learner's ability to interact successfully in German at an intermediate level. It is based on the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), which categorizes language proficiency into 6 levels: A1, A2, B1, B2, C1, and C2. The B1 level is the 3rd action in this structure, showing that the student can understand the main points of clear standard input and can interact in basic and regular tasks.

Structure of the Goethe B1 Exam
The Goethe B1 exam consists of four sections, each developed to check different language skills:
Reading Comprehension (Leseverstehen)
Format: Multiple-choice concerns, matching tasks, and gap-filling workouts.Duration: 60 minutes.Objective: To examine the ability to comprehend and interpret various composed texts, including posts, letters, and narratives.
Listening Comprehension (Hörverstehen)
Format: Multiple-choice concerns, matching tasks, and gap-filling exercises.Duration: 30 minutes.Goal: To evaluate the capability to comprehend spoken German in different contexts, such as discussions, statements, and interviews.
Writing (Schriftlicher Ausdruck)
Format: Writing a letter, e-mail, or short essay.Period: 45 minutes.Objective: To assess the ability to express ideas and ideas in written type, using suitable vocabulary and grammar.
Speaking (Mündlicher Ausdruck)
Format: A discussion with an inspector, consisting of a role-play and a discussion.Period: 15 minutes.Objective: To examine the ability to communicate efficiently in spoken German, consisting of using appropriate vocabulary, grammar, and pronunciation.Getting ready for the Goethe B1 Exam
